As if to add further financial insult to an already injured and consolidating industry, the leading adult trade publications in Southern California, AVN and XBIZ, reported in late April that JPMorgan Chase is sending letters to performers terminating their bank accounts. According to VICE News, word is "surfacing that shows the US Department of Justice may be strong-arming banks into banning porn stars" as part of Operation Choke Point

Not to get political but this goes back to 9/11. As part of efforts to prevent terrorists to launder money to sleeper cells, the AML regulation was created. It was amended in 2008 (I think) to cover anyone using financial institutions to launder funds from illegal activities. Not sure why pornstars are being targeted by the bank in question but it has decided to target pornstars under their AML program but it suggests that they have done their risk assessment and decided to include pornstars. Risk assessments are subjective and will differ from institutions. One bank may think it creates reputational risk for them to have a pornstar as a client while another would think it doesn't.  

Remember its people like me that run these programs. My bank does not think its risky to do business with pornstars.
